Job Description

Canary Technologies is hiring for a Product Operations leader to build and run the operating system for the product organization, with an emphasis on analytics, lifecycle processes, and PM onboarding.

Responsibilities

  • Own the analytics stack end to end (including Omni and Amplitude): instrumentation standards, event taxonomy, metric definitions, and dashboard hygiene
  • Design and maintain the NPS/CSAT measurement architecture across each product
  • Own the alpha beta GA process and the EPD GTM communication that runs on top of it, including RACI per phase and handoff gates for clarity on who communicates what and when
  • Manage communication and process changes for existing products
  • Own the voice-of-customer loop between GTM, Support, and the product org, including strategic account calls that surface prioritization signals
  • Build new-PM onboarding as a designed program tied to the PM ladder, with consistent ramp outcomes regardless of who runs it
  • Take on assigned one-off, high-leverage initiatives such as offsites, annual planning, and cross-functional initiatives

Requirements

  • 7+ years in product operations, strategy & operations, analytics, or a related role, ideally in B2B SaaS and scaled through complexity
  • Demonstrated ability to build durable systems (not just manage tasks), with ownership of infrastructure that continues working after you move to the next priority
  • Strong SQL and hands-on experience with BI and analytics tools (Omni, Amplitude, Looker, or similar), including building dashboards and data models yourself
  • Track record owning KPI frameworks and instrumentation standards across multiple products and stakeholders
  • Program-management capability to run the alpha beta GA lifecycle process across a multi-product org while maintaining operational detail
  • Excellent communication skills to translate operational complexity into clear frameworks and align engineers, PMs, and execs
